Tea Tree is a suburb in Brighton Council, Australia with 413 residents. The median house price is $910K with a rental yield of 3.1%. Our analysis rates Tea Tree with a suburb score of 59/100 for investment timing.
Property prices in this suburb are rising and capital growth momentum is positive. While the early buying opportunity has passed, the market continues to show strength. Monitor price growth trends and vendor discounting to time your investment.

What is this: The median sale price of properties sold in the suburb over a rolling 90-day period. This reflects the actual transacted value of properties rather than asking prices.
Investment tip: Understanding current sold prices helps identify undervalued suburbs compared to neighboring areas. Look for suburbs with lower median prices that share similar amenities with higher-priced neighbors - these often represent growth opportunities.

The current median house price in Tea Tree is $910K based on recent sales data. This median price positions Tea Tree as a mid-market suburb in Brighton Council, balancing accessibility for investors with capital growth potential.
Tea Tree has an average rental yield of 3.1%, which is below the national average, which is common in premium or high-growth suburbs where investors prioritize capital appreciation over rental income.
